Suggestion to upscale and formalise project

Hey, loved the project idea (also the logo ๐Ÿ’ฏ). Clearly, this project can help many students if leveraged in a proper manner.
The usefulness of this project depends on two factors viz. the number of contributors and number of users. The project needs visibility to increase both these numbers. Also, as of now the contributing guidelines does not have a formalised submission workflow which could lead to unwanted discrepancies and duplications in the future.
Accordingly, I suggest that this project be developed in collaboration with @ossdaiict so that it can be maintained as a live project which could be managed by DSC (or external maintainers) in the future. I believe that the org can also be used to promote the project so that it finds maximum contributors.

cc @statebait @smit2k14 @Kartikeya99
Is this a good/feasible idea?

Set up an automatic PR management workflow

We need to streamline our contribution process. Firstly, we really don't need everyone to approve a PR -- two or three approvals are more than enough. Secondly, we need to set up a workflow that can merge a PR once the necessary (say three) approvals are given and delete the branch (if the PR is from our own repo). It should also add contributors using the plugin we've embedded. I think I've seen some github apps that can achieve this. Any Thoughts?
